﻿/* 全站统一 */
body, p, td, div, span, tr, table {
          padding:0px;
          margin:0px;
}

body {
          font-size:12px;
}

h1 {
          font-size:18px;
          margin:0px;
          padding:0px;
}

h2 {
          font-size:14px;
          margin:0px;
          padding:0px;
          text-indent:1em;
}
h3 { font-size:14px; margin:3px; padding:3px; color:#666;}
h4 { font-size:12px; margin:0px; padding:0px;}
ul, li { list-style:none; margin:0px; padding:0px;}
hr { height:1px; color:#9F9F9F; overflow:hidden;}
.fl { float:left;}
.fr { float:right;}
.cText { text-align:center;}
.cDiv { margin:0 auto; padding:0 ;}
.f12 { font-size:12px;}
.f14 { font-size:14px;}
.f16 { font-size:16px;}
.f18 { font-size:18px;}
.f22 { font-size:22px;}
.f24 { font-size:24px;}
.f28 { font-size:28px;}
.l20 { line-height:20px;}
.l22 { line-height:22px;}
.l24 { line-height:24px;}
.l26 { line-height:30px;}
.l28 { line-height:28px;}
.tl { text-indent:1em;}
.tl2, .tl2 td { text-indent:4px;}

.fontcolor99 {color:#999;}
.fontcolor55 {color:#555;}
.bluecolor {color:#0086E5;}
.redcolor2 {color:#CE0000;}
.fontweight {font-weight:bold;}
.linenone {border-right:none;}

.fontsize18 {font-size:18px;}
.roundRight {border-right:1px #ccc solid;}
.paddLeft {padding-left:5px;}

.clear { clear:both;}
.main980 { width:980px; margin:0 auto;}
.mainAll { width:100%; margin:0 auto;}
.main960 { width:960px; margin:0 auto;}
.roundborder { border:10px #eee solid;}
.roundborder2 { border:1px #ccc solid;}
.borderBottom999 {border-bottom:1px #999 solid;}
.bottomdashed {border-bottom:1px #999 dashed;}
.bottomLine {height:3px; background-color:#ccc;}
a { color:#0069CA; text-decoration:none;}
a:hover { color:#FF0000; text-decoration:underline;}
.red, .red a:link, .red a:active,.red a:visited  { color:#F00; text-decoration:none;}
.red a:hover { color:#F46464; text-decoration:underline;}
.deepblue, .deepblue a:link, .deepblue a:active,.deepblue a:visited  { color:#1F3A87; text-decoration:none;}
.mt5 { margin-top:5px;}
.mt8 { margin-top:8px;}
.mt12 { margin-top:12px;}
.mt22 { margin-top:22px;}
.mt28 { margin-top:28px;}
.mb12 { margin-bottom:12px;}
.mt10 { margin-top:10px;}
.left10 {margin-left:10px;}
.left5 {margin-left:5px;}
.mq {margin:auto 4px;}
.mq20 { margin:20px}
.paddtop3 {padding-top:3px;}
.paddtop7 {padding-top:7px;}

/* title_menu */

.header {
	width:100%;
	height:25px;
	font-size:12px;
	background:url(http://images.125car.com/www/2010dot_1.gif) repeat-X;
}
.Txt {
	padding:5px 8px 0px 8px;
}

.white, .white a:link, .white a:active,.white a:visited  { font-size:14px; color:#FFF; text-decoration:none;}
.white a:hover { color:#FFFC00; text-decoration:underline;}
.black, .black a:link, .black a:active,.black a:visited  { color:#000; text-decoration:none;}
.black a:hover { color:#F00; text-decoration:underline;}

/* 首页导航 */
#menu {
	      width:980px; 
	      height:63px; 
	      float:left;
}
#menu .logo {
	      width:187px; 
	      height:58px;
	      margin:8px 0px 5px 3px; 
	      float:left;
}
#menu .menuBox {
	      width:83px; 
	      height:41px; 
	      float:left; 
	      background:url(http://images.125car.com/www/home_menu_bg2.gif) no-repeat; 
	      margin:15px 0px 0px 7px;
}
#menu .menuText {
	      text-align:center; 
	      margin:12px auto;
}
#menu .menuCon {
	      width:323px; 
	      height:59px; 
	      line-height:22px;
	      background:url(http://images.125car.com/www/2010pirce_bg.gif) no-repeat;
	      margin-top:8px;
	      float:right;
}
#menu .menuCon ul {
	      margin-left:15px;
	      margin-top:6px;
}
#menu .menuCon li {
	      float:left;
	      width:60px;
}
#menu .menuCon a:link, #menu .menuCon a:active,#menu .menuCon a:visited  { color:#185582; text-decoration:none;}
#menu .menuCon a:hover { color:#F00; text-decoration:underline;}

/* nav */
#nav {
	      width:980px;
	      height:33px;
	      line-height:33px;
	      background:url(http://images.125car.com/www/home_menu_bg.gif) no-repeat;
}
#nav ul { margin-left:65px;}
#nav li { margin: 0 8px; float:left}

/* 当前位置 */
.navi{
	     width:980px;
	     height:32px;
}
.navi_bg {
	     width:980px;
	     height:8px;
	     background:url(http://images.125car.com/www/2010dot_18.gif) repeat-x;
}
.navi_left {
	     width:520px;
	     margin-top:5px;
	     float:left;
}
.navi_right {
	     width:460px;
	     float:right;
}
	    

.cardot {
          width:480px;
          float:right;
          margin-top:5px;
}

.titprice {
         width:350px;
         float:left;
         margin-top:27px;
}

/* 按拼音找车 */

.zhaoche {
	      width:978px;
	      overflow:auto;
	      border:1px #C0C0C0 solid;
}
.zhaoche .titbg {
	      height:39px;
	      width:978px;
	      background:url(http://images.125car.com/www/2010dot_12.gif) repeat-x 0px 0px;
}
.zhaoche .titbg .txt_1 {
	      width:80px;
	      padding-top:10px;
	      float:left;
	      font-weight:bold;
	      text-align:center;
}
.zhaoche .titbg .kf {
	      width:770px;
	      float:left;
}
.kf table {margin-top:7px;}
.kf select {margin-left:10px;width:180px;}
.kf input {margin-left:10px;}
.zhaoche .titbg .backtop {
	      width:100px;
	      float:right;
	      margin:7px 10px 0px 0px;
}
.zhaoche .plist {
	      height:25px;
	      border-top:1px #C0C0C0 solid;
	      background:url(http://images.125car.com/www/2010dot_13.gif) repeat-x;
}
.zhaoche .plist .py {
	      height:24px;
	      width:100px;
	      float:left;
	      
	      background:url(http://images.125car.com/www/2010dot_12.gif) repeat-x 0px -42px;
}
.py .txt {
	      text-align:center;
	      padding-top:5px;
	      color:#FFF;
}
.zhaoche .plist .ztxt{
	      font-family:arial;
	      height:20px;
	      font-size:14px;
	      text-align:center;
	      padding-top:4px;
	      border-right:1px #FFF solid;
}
	      
.zhaoche_1 {
	      height:24px;
	      width:35px;
	      float:left;
	      border-right:1px #E4E4E4 solid;
	      border-bottom:1px #FFF solid;
	      font-weight:bold;
	      background:url(http://images.125car.com/www/2010dot_12.gif) repeat-x 0px -98px;
}
.zhaoche_2 {
	      height:24px;
	      width:35px;
	      float:left;
	      border-right:1px #E4E4E4 solid;	      
	      background:url(http://images.125car.com/www/2010dot_12.gif) repeat-x 0px -70px;
}
.zhaoche_3 {
	      width:978px;
}
.carlist4_nt {
	padding:10px 0px;
	overflow:auto;
	height:1%;
	clear:both;
	border-bottom:1px dashed #D1D1D1;
}
.carlist4_nt li {
	width:95px;
	float:left;
	text-align:center;
}
.peizhiTab {
        background:#DAE4F0;
}
.peizhiTab .linehigh {
        line-height:25px;
}
.peizhiTab a.underline {
        text-decoration:underline;
}
.peizhiTab .nowSelect {
        color:#B8295E;
        font-weight:bold;
        background:#FCFBEC;
}
.peizhiTab .bgSelect {
        background:#FCFBEC;
}
.peizhiTab th {
        background: #f1f4f7;
        color: #275678;
        text-align:center;
        font-size: 12px;
        padding:6px;
}
.peizhiTab td {
        background:#FFF;
        text-align:center;
        color: #333333;
        padding:6px;
}
.peizhiTab .title {
        text-align: right;
}
.peizhiTab .title2 {
        text-align: left;
}

